With an attractive fa?ade featuring white painted elevations, sash windows and two distinctive bay windows, Nut Tree Cottage offers up-to-date interior design, with light and airy rooms and neutral d?cor. Wood floor covering features across much of the accommodation providing practicality and a pleasing sense of uniformity, with the reception area comprising adjoining sitting and dining spaces where a wood-burning stove offers a warming ambience. The light-filled kitchen has French doors to the garden and is fitted with sleek, white cabinetry, with integrated appliances and a breakfast unit. A boot room and an adjacent cloakroom complete the ground floor facilities.
Step level changes across the first floor landing create interest, with the accommodation comprising three bedrooms (1 currently being used as an office) and a stylish, shower room with glazed doors to a Juliette balcony. The principal bedroom has the advantage of spacious en suite facilities with smart, contemporary fittings.
The property is conveniently situated within striking distance of Ascot High Street with its selection of shops catering for day-to-day needs, restaurants and cafes. Further more extensive range of shopping and leisure facilities are available in Windsor, Camberley, Bracknell and Guildford.
Road connections are excellent with easy access to the M3 (J3), M25 (J13) and M4 (J6) motorways, and for commuters, rail services to London (Waterloo) are available from Ascot and also from Sunningdale station.
There are prestigious golf clubs in the area including Wentworth, Sunningdale, The Berkshire and Swinley Forest, and horse racing may be enjoyed at Ascot Racecourse and at Windsor. The picturesque Virginia Water Lake, Windsor Great Park, and Chobham Common provide opportunities for walking and cycling.
Educational facilities in the area are excellent for children of all age groups. Schools include Eton College, Royal Holloway, St. Mary?s School, Coworth Park, Heathfield, St. George?s, Papplewick, and The American Community School and TASIS in Egham.
To the front, a paved terrace offers opportunities for outdoor dining and relaxation whilst enjoying the south-westerly aspect. Planted with a selection of mature shrubs and perennial plants, a rockery garden borders the terrace, and a series of paved steps lead down alongside an area of lawn. Tall evergreen hedging forms the boundary on the opposite side offering a degree of privacy, and a timber archway marks the entrance to a further grassed section of the garden where mature conifers provide enclosure. An additional walled area of garden to the rear can be accessed from the boot room and the kitchen and provides a secluded seating spot. A length of driveway from the lane provides access to the property and to the garage parking.
